Shepherd murdered in Bibinagar

December 18, 2014 12:12 am | Updated 12:12 am IST - NALGONDA:

A shepherd was killed by some unknown miscreants in Bibinagar mandal in Nalgonda district. The victim, identified as 70-year-old Vadlakonda Bondaiah, was killed by unknown miscreants at Magdumpalli village.

Bondaiah was sleeping at his sheep shed guarding them on the outskirts of his village when some miscreants tried to take away the sheep. The Police said that it appeared that the old man was brutally attacked when he tried to confront the thieves. The villagers found him in a pool of blood on Wednesday morning. A case has been registered. Police are on the lookout for the accused.
